Web15 de dez. de 2024 · Key findings for 2024. In 2024, 26% of adults in England were obese. A higher proportion of men than women were either overweight or obese (69% compared with 59%). Obesity prevalence was lowest among adults living in the least deprived areas (20%) and highest in the most deprived areas (34%). 11% of obese adults reported that … WebPHE Data and Knowledge Gateway. People aged 45-74 are most likely to be overweight or … Web11 de jan. de 2016 · Adult obesity According to the most recent statistics from the Welsh Health Survey 2014, 58 per cent of adults in Wales are classified as being overweight or obese. This is an increase from the 54 per cent of adults who were overweight or obese when the survey was first published in 2003/04. In 2024, 64% of adults in England were overweight or obese. Being overweight or obese is associated with an increased risk for a number of common causes of disease and death including diabetes, cardiovascular disease and some cancers.
